Abstract

The invention relates to a novel vessel sheath which comprises a tearable sheath tube assembly (1) and an expansion tube assembly (2). The tearable sheath tube assembly (1) comprises a rear cover (11), a rear cover (12), a tearable sheath seat (13), a tearable bleeding stopping valve (14), a tearable sheath tube (15), snap fasteners (16) and (17), a side branch tube (18) and a three-way valve (19). The expansion tube assembly (2) comprises an expansion tube seat (21) and an expansion tube (22). The novel vessel sheath belongs to a vascular intervention medical instrument and not only can solve the problem that an existing vessel sheath cannot completely exit in partial clinical application, but also can avoid the defects of continuous blood leakage and easiness for forming thrombi when a tearing vessel sheath is in use. In the clinical application of the novel vessel sheath, not only can the vessel be sealed up to prevent blood from flowing out, but also two handles (131) and (132) of the tearable sheath seat (13) can be pinched as required and after the tearable sheath seat (13) is respectively torn outwards, the rear covers (11) and (12), the tearable bleeding stopping valve (14) and the tearable sheath tube (15) which are connected with the tearable sheath seat (13) can be divided into two halves along the center lines, so that the vessel sheath is separated and retracted from other instruments inserted in the vessel sheath.

Description

A kind of novel vascular sheath
Technical field
The present invention relates to medical apparatus and instruments, particularly relate to a kind of from external to set up in human vas passage medical apparatus and instruments.
Background technology
Vascular interventional treatment has obtained significant progress, especially heart intervention treating and peripheral blood vessel interventional therapy in recent years.As interventional therapy, the vascular catheterization technology etc. of Wicresoft's interventional therapy, peripheral arterial and the vein of the interventional therapy of coronary heart disease, cardiac pacing, electrophysiological diagnosis and treatment, congenital heart disease.And these treatment meanss are comparatively complicated, especially in therapeutic process, need various apparatuses to enter in human organ diseased region or blood vessel, include primary treatment apparatus, auxiliary treatment apparatus, diagnostor, various kinds of drug etc.These treatments all need to set up passage, i.e. a vagina vasorum by external to blood vessel.Vagina vasorum is by vascular puncture technology, use puncture seal wire guiding vagina vasorum skin expansion muscular tissue to enter epidermis intravascular space, then take out puncture seal wire and convergent divergent channel assembly, peelable sheath pipe assembly far-end is stranded in blood vessel, near-end in vitro, so just set up one by the external passage to intravascular space, can be used for other apparatus and medicine intravasation or carry out hemodynamic monitoring etc.Along with the popularization of technology and application, in clinical course, may there is multiple apparatus to enter in human body by the near-end of vagina vasorum, first vagina vasorum is exited completely needing sometimes, but the apparatus rear end of passing through is therein greater than the internal diameter of vagina vasorum, or be connected on other external apparatuses, cannot exit vagina vasorum, need vagina vasorum in exiting, can tear separation and withdraw from completely.And the vagina vasorum that can tear separation does not at present have peelable haemostatic valve and side shoot pipe, this just causes in the time carrying out arteries operation, cannot stop blood to leak blood from vagina vasorum near-end, simultaneously, while needing to pass through to vagina vasorum inner chamber injectable drug or suction blood, cannot connect suction apparatus.The present invention is based on and address the above problem, having designed one is peelable exceptionally two halves, and sheath pipe near-end is provided with peelable haemostatic valve, simultaneously with the vagina vasorum of side shoot pipe.
The present invention has following advantage in clinical practice, is carrying out angiography, mapping, and electrode inserts, cardiac pacing, cutting tissue, when the work up such as thrombosis extraction and treatment.Due to the frequent turnover of apparatus in sheath pipe, easily by air, foreign bodies etc. are brought in it, be easy to form thrombosis in sheath pipe inside, now can use syringe to be connected with side shoot pipe three-way valve, in inner other apparatuses of motionless vagina vasorum, the thrombosis that can form sheath tube cavity by side shoot chamber is extracted out rapidly, and can, to the normal saline of sheath pipe and side shoot tube cavity injection heparinization, reach the heparinization of tube chamber.Input first aid medicine to intravascular injection rapidly by side shoot three-way valve when needed simultaneously.Can realize quick Disposal Measures.
The present invention is simultaneously in ensureing above-mentioned side shoot pipe, the haemostatic valve of sheath pipe is designed to cross hairs joint-cutting pattern, and one joint-cutting extends to haemostatic valve circumferential periphery, by the pointed design in bonnet and the bonnet of two semicircle designs, complete after the bonding assembling of bonnet, the wedge angle of bonnet is pressed in peelable haemostatic valve on peelable sheath seat tightly.Peelable sheath seat is designed to the tearable groove of both sides symmetry, and when two handss are broken two handles of peelable sheath seat into two with one's hands, and while tearing, handle drives bonnet and peelable haemostatic valve and peelable sheath pipe along fixing route in two.
Summary of the invention
The present invention is a kind of novel vascular sheath, and it includes peelable sheath pipe assembly and convergent divergent channel assembly, and peelable sheath pipe assembly includes peelable sheath seat, peelable bonnet, peelable haemostatic valve, peelable sheath pipe, snap-fastener, side shoot pipe and three-way valve.Convergent divergent channel assembly includes expansion base and convergent divergent channel.
Peelable bonnet of the present invention is two semicircle bonnets compositions, and there is protruding pointed design its inside, and has formed concavo-convex mating surface with peelable sheath seat, make by after bonding assembling, two bonnet intermediate formation tearable cracking.After described bonnet completes assembling, its endoporus has protruding Ka Tai, when after convergent divergent channel assembly and peelable sheath pipe assembled, the groove boss lucky and bonnet of convergent divergent channel assembly forms interference fit, can ensure in whole vagina vasorum intravasation process, can the motion and peelable sheath pipe assembly disengaging backward because convergent divergent channel far-end has first been subject to resistance.Pointed design in bonnet, completes after the bonding assembling of bonnet, and the wedge angle of bonnet is pressed in peelable haemostatic valve on peelable sheath seat tightly.
Peelable haemostatic valve of the present invention is equipped with a circular groove and a cross joint-cutting at centre bit, wherein a joint-cutting is obviously longer than another, and extend to the neighboring of peelable haemostatic valve, in the time of assembling, longer joint-cutting is corresponding with the tearable fluting of the gap of bonnet and peelable sheath seat.The peelable haemostatic valve completing after assembling is pressed on peelable sheath seat tightly by the wedge angle of bonnet.The central recess of peelable haemostatic valve is towards bonnet one side, when other apparatuses are by peelable haemostatic valve in being convenient to perform the operation, play guide function, apparatus is passed through along the center of peelable haemostatic valve, simultaneously, peelable haemostatic valve can form close contact with the outer surface by apparatus, reaches the effect that stops blood to spill.
There are two handles the both sides of peelable sheath seat of the present invention, on it, respectively there is a snap-fastener, described peelable sheath pipe is fluorine plastic tube, cannot fix with other polymeric bonding materials, snap-fastener of the present invention is through behind the hole of peelable sheath pipe near-end, fixed thereon when peelable sheath seat injection moulding, can prevent that peelable sheath pipe from departing from peelable sheath seat in the process of tearing, and solved the problem that peelable sheath pipe cannot be connected and fixed with peelable sheath seat.
Side shoot pipe of the present invention is arranged on handle below by peelable sheath seat one side, the other end is connected with single three-way valve, jointly form the path that side shoot leads to peelable sheath tube cavity, while can be clinical use, provide thrombosis suction, drug injection, the sheath tube cavity heparinization etc. to operate fast and easily.
Peelable sheath pipe far-end of the present invention and convergent divergent channel far-end all present tapered conical head, can avoid the damage of described sheath pipe in intravasation process.Described peelable sheath tip end internal diameter has formed zero clearance with described convergent divergent channel external diameter and has coordinated.
The object of the invention is by realizing with the preferred technical scheme of the next one:
Described bonnet is semi-circular design, has formed a peelable gap after completing assembling.Described peelable haemostatic valve makes it form a cross joint-cutting in center by machine cuts technique, and has a joint-cutting longer, extends to the neighboring of peelable haemostatic valve, but does not cut completely.The centre bit of peelable haemostatic valve is equipped with a circular groove.Described peelable sheath seat forms by injection moulding, and this process is fixed on described peelable sheath pipe on peelable sheath seat.By the design of grinding tool structure, make the peelable sheath seat after injection moulding have two symmetrical tearable flutings, but do not communicated with the inside of peelable sheath seat, in the time tearing operation, peelable sheath seat, along tearing the position that groove is most fragile, will be torn.
The fluoroplastic pipe that peelable sheath pipe of the present invention is extrusion molding, by the design and processes control of extrusion die, make sheath pipe after extruding, outer surface has formed two symmetrical tearable flutings, after the near-end punching of sheath pipe, along tearable fluting, the part of sheath pipe is cut into two halves, then after assembling with snap-fastener, carries out injection moulding.
New structure of the present invention is simple, reasonable, has solved the not tearable property of existing vagina vasorum completely, and existing peelable sheath cannot stop blooding and the operation that cannot carry out side shoot extraction or injection.And make fluorine plastic tube reach firm with moulding by particular design and be connected, this invention can meet the instructions for use of existing clinical vagina vasorum completely.Make that other apparatuses turnover blood vessels are convenient, fast, safety, can greatly reduce the probability of thrombosis or air intravasation.
Novel vascular sheath sheath tube cavity diameter of the present invention is 1.00mm-5.0mm, and length is 50mm-350mm.Complete after assembling, the peelable sheath pipe far-end of the peelable sheath pipe of shutoff assembly, pressurizes to peelable sheath pipe assembly inner chamber from three-way valve, and the pressure that peelable haemostatic valve and peelable sheath pipe assembly each several part can bear 42Kpa does not leak.

Detailed description of the invention
In order to make object of the present invention, technical scheme and advantage clearer, below in conjunction with drawings and Examples, a kind of novel vascular sheath of the present invention is further elaborated; And described " far-end " and " near-end " are with respect to medical personnel, at a distance be referred to as far-end, relatively near medical care operator be referred to as near-end, so-called near-end is relative with far-end, there is no absolute differentiation.Should be appreciated that specific embodiment described herein, only in order to explain the present invention, is not intended to limit the present invention.
The present embodiment is to design in conjunction with clinical widespread demand the most according to product application for many years.Existing vagina vasorum exists cannot tear two halves, or cannot assemble peelable haemostatic valve and side shoot pipe and three-way valve, cause product application cannot cover operation more widely, maybe can only be used for vein blood vessel as being used for arteries, can only be used for Coronary Artery Disease Intervention Treatment, maybe can only be used for cardiac pacing therapy.And the embodiments of the invention product range of application of extended products greatly, as Coronary Artery Disease Intervention Treatment, electric physiology, cardiac pacing, peripheral blood vessel intervention, central vein vascular interventional treatment etc.
As shown in Figures 1 and 2, novel vascular sheath of the present invention includes peelable sheath pipe assembly (1) and convergent divergent channel assembly (2), it first fits together two assemblies in the time of clinical use, on the expansion base (21) on described convergent divergent channel assembly (2), has a groove (211), two semicircle bonnets (11) on described peelable sheath pipe assembly (1) and (12) complete in assembling tailing edge inner periphery direction projection (111), described groove (211) completes after assembling as shown in Figure 2 with projection (111), form interference fit, in the time of split extension pipe assembly (2) and peelable sheath pipe assembly (1), need apply certain power to two assemblies could separate, this separating force is enough to ensure in clinical use, in vagina vasorum intravasation process after the suffered resistance of convergent divergent channel (22) far-end, convergent divergent channel assembly (2) can not separate with peelable sheath pipe assembly (1).By vascular puncture technology, by puncture seal wire, novel vascular sheath to be introduced in blood vessel, fixing peelable sheath pipe assembly (1) is motionless, extracts convergent divergent channel assembly (2), sets up thus a passage by outside intravasation.
Be illustrated in figure 3 the exploded view of peelable sheath pipe assembly, peelable sheath pipe assembly (1) includes bonnet (11), bonnet (12), peelable sheath seat (13), peelable haemostatic valve (14), peelable sheath pipe (15), snap-fastener (16) and (17), side shoot pipe (18), three-way valve (19).
As shown in Figure 3, peelable sheath pipe (15) is fluorine plastic tube, its outer surface has two symmetrical tearable flutings (151), near-end is cut into two fixed-wings (152) along tearable fluting (151), and on fixed-wing (152), there are two through holes (153), a fixed-wing (152) has a hole (154) near far-end therein, and the far-end of peelable sheath pipe (15) presents tapered conical head end (155), can reduce the damage to blood vessel.
As shown in Figure 3 and Figure 4, peelable sheath seat (13) is by Shooting Technique, snap-fastener (16), (17) and peelable sheath pipe (15) to be linked together.Peelable sheath seat (13) has two symmetrical handles (131) and (132), the Ka Tai (138) coordinating with bonnet (11) and (12), in its direction vertical with (132) with handle (131), there are two tearable grooves (133) to journey, mounting groove (134) and the platform (135) of inner and peelable haemostatic valve assembling, the intubate seat (136) of installation side tap (18).Described snap-fastener (16) links together by injection moulding and peelable sheath seat (13) with snap-fastener (17) interference fit through the through hole (153) of peelable sheath pipe (15), makes peelable sheath pipe (15) meet certain power that is connected with peelable sheath seat (13).
As shown in Figure 5, peelable haemostatic valve (14) is elastomeric material, there is a cross joint-cutting heart position therein, wherein joint-cutting (141) is longer than joint-cutting (142), and extend to its neighboring, be equipped with a circular groove (143) at the centre bit of peelable haemostatic valve (14), have ledge (144) at an outward flange contrary with circular groove (143).Peelable haemostatic valve (14) is arranged on the near-end inside of peelable sheath seat (13), and joint-cutting (141) is alignd with tearable groove (133), and ledge (144) is embedded in mounting groove (134).
As shown in Figure 6, bonnet (11) and (12) are two semi-circular design, fluted inside its far-end (112), along the circumferential direction, there is a circle wedge angle (113), there is projection (111) near-end inner side, two bonnets are bonded in the near-end outside of peelable sheath seat (13), and the groove (112) on it coordinates with the Ka Tai (138) of peelable sheath seat (13).The platform (135) that peelable haemostatic valve (14) is pressed on peelable sheath seat (13) by wedge angle (113) is upper, and now peelable haemostatic valve (14), through the proximal openings sealing of peelable sheath seat (13), has formed the effect of hemostasis.
As shown in figures 1 and 3, one end of side shoot pipe (18) is arranged on the intubate seat (136) of peelable sheath seat (13), and the other end connects a three-way valve (19).Its inner chamber communicates with the inner chamber of peelable sheath seat (13) by the hole (154) of peelable sheath pipe (15), and communicates with the far-end of peelable sheath pipe (15).
As shown in Figure 5, convergent divergent channel assembly (2) is made up of expansion base (21) and convergent divergent channel (22), expand on base (21), have a groove (211) can with bonnet (11) and (12) inner periphery direction on have projection (111) to form interference fit.The near-end of expansion base (21) is female cone locking female Luer, and its inner chamber communicates along the inner chamber of convergent divergent channel (22), can pass through the seal wire (0.35mm is to 1.0mm) of 0.014 inch to 0.038 inch.The far-end of convergent divergent channel presents tapered conical head end, while entering human body to reduce peelable vagina vasorum, to the damage of blood vessel or tissue.
Described novel vascular sheath, the material of its peelable sheath pipe (15) is PTFE, FEP, the fluoroplastics such as ETFE, become body by extrusion molding or other technological formings, and plain end pipe is difficult to straight line vertically and tears, the present invention has adopted in the time of pipe extrusion molding or following process, form the symmetrical seam of tearing at the outer surface of pipe, the degree of depth of seam can account for the 10%-95% of pipe wall thickness, make pipe vertically straight line tear.
In the present embodiment, it is little that fluoroplastics pipe has frictional resistance, is difficult to bonding or bonding feature, and this case, by special Shooting Technique and pre-treatment, can make fluorine plastic tube and peelable sheath seat be connected firmly, easy to operate.
